Gaze Control: A Developmental Perspective

The chapter by Sandini et al. provides good examples of how the working of biological visual systems can help us to understand the design problems of an engineered system, and vice versa. However, it is important to bear in mind that the organization of a biological system has arisen through processes that are rather different from the design and manufacture of an engineered system. The biological system has to be understood as the end point of an evolutionary and a developmental process.
